Where does the Reishi mushroom grow?

Ganoderma fungus grows on all continents, so believe some not-decent sellers who claim that their raw materials from the unique places in which the tinder grows (another name for the fungus) is not worth it. In addition, the ganoderma feels equally well in the wild and with artificial cultivation, so a more important question is, what is the quality of the raw materials, and not where the Reishi mushroom grew. Mushrooms grown on deciduous trees, and not on conifers are more appreciated.

Mushroom Reishi Extract

In the form of an extract, ganoderma is sold in capsules, tablets, powder and drops. There are also candles with an extract of ganoderma. On sale it is possible to meet and instant coffee with an extract of a mushroom, but how much this means effectively - a question very disputable. It is important to remember that the Reishi mushroom in these forms is a dietary supplement, not a panacea, so it would be unreasonable to rely only on the effect of its components.
